Man Allegedly Exposed Himself To Woman In Burnaby, Police Release A Composite Sketch Of The Suspect

Darpan News Desk, 09 Mar, 2020 06:52 PM

    On February 20, around 6:30 p.m., police responded to a report of a man committing an indecent act in the 7300-block of Market Crossing in Burnaby.

    The man is alleged to have exposed himself to a woman in the area. The man then drove off in a dark-coloured four-door sedan. No licence plate was obtained.


    The man is described as:

    Caucasian

    In his 40s

    Slim build

    Short grey hair

    Grey stubble

    Wearing dark clothing


    Police are releasing a composite sketch of the suspect in the hopes that someone in the community is able to identify him to further the investigation.


    Burnaby RCMP is asking anyone who may be able to identify the suspect in the sketch or may have information about this incident to contact the Burnaby RCMP at 604-646-9999. If you wish to make an anonymous report please contact Crime Stoppers at 1-800-222-TIPS or www.solvecrime.ca.
